'Initial days have been difficult': Mohena Kumari Singh on being COVID-19 positive

The actress and six other members of her family tested positive

Television actress Mohena Kumari Singh, best known for her role in Yeh Rishta Kya Kehlata Hai, has tested positive for COVID-19, according to reports. The actress and six other members of her family tested positive, and are currently hospitalised in Rishikesh, the Indian Express reported.

In an Instagram post Monday night, Mohena opened up about her health and said that she and her family are doing fine. “These initial days have been difficult for all of us at home especially our young one and our elders. But I’m praying it’ll all be over soon. We are fine. We have no right to complain about anything as there are people out there who are suffering way more than us,” she wrote.

She added: “But I’d like to thank each one of you for all the messages , prayers and love you’ll have been sending. It’s keeping our spirits up. And we have so much gratitude in our hearts for you’ll. Thank you all.”

Her Yeh Rishta Kya Kehlata Hai co-star Nidhi Uttam replied, “All our prayers and love to you Moh n the entire family. I know you are such a strong person you ll surely fight it & get well soon @mohenakumari muah.”

Speaking to the ETimes earlier, she said that nobody had any major symptoms. She was thankful that her situation was better and expressed concern about migrant workers and many who have tested positive, but don't get proper treatment. “Coronavirus is such that it spreads like a wild fire. It is our second day in the hospital, everyone is showing improvement and we will be fine soon. There are poor people, especially the migrants who are suffering. There are so many who have been tested positive and don’t get proper treatment or beds in hospitals,” she told ETimes.

Mohena Kumari Singh is the daughter of Maharaja Pushpraj Singh and Ragini Singh of the royal family of Rewa, Madhya Pradesh. She also featured in the TV show Dil Dosti Dance and has worked as a dance instructor on dance reality show Jhalak Dikhhla Jaa. She is married to Suyesh Rawat, son of Uttarakhand Tourism Minister Satpal Maharaj.
